Subject: Address autocomplete widget — release candidate for review

The Fernhollow autocomplete widget RC is ready for security review. Changes: suggestions are now fetched over the internal gateway only, raw keystrokes are debounced and truncated before leaving the client, and the suggestion cache is scoped per session rather than per device. No third-party lookups remain in this build. Please confirm the CSP additions and the stripped query-logging behavior. The reviewed artifact is reproducible; its trace token is below for verification.

pipeline stamp: htk4_66df

## Changed defaults

Heads up: the Ledgerline tax-rate lookup cache now defaults to a 15-minute TTL instead of 24 hours. Turns out rates in the Veldt County sandbox were going stale mid-demo, which was embarrassing. Eviction is now LRU rather than FIFO, and the cache warms on boot. If you're reviewing, check that nothing hardcodes the old TTL. The new defaults land as follows.

deployment values, bajop-taweg:
holwyn:
  log_level: debug
  metrics_host: metrics.holwyn.zemvarsys.internal
  pool_size: 32

Q: Where are the current relevance tuning notes for Seekwell kept, and how do I restore them if the notes vault locks?

A: All boost weights, synonym maps, and decay-curve experiments are documented in the Seekwell tuning notebook, updated after each weekly eng sync. The notebook lives in the encrypted vault maintained by the relevance guild. If the vault locks you out after three failed attempts, unlock it with the recovery passphrase below.

strongbox words: raldor-eliir-lamael

Runbook: QuickSeek autocomplete — slow index

Symptom: suggestion latency above 400ms after a release. Likely cause: cold index shards or an oversized synonym table shipped in the build. Steps: check shard warm-up status, compare index size against the previous release, and roll back if growth exceeds 20%. Do not force a reindex during peak hours. Confirm latency recovery before closing. Rollback commands and shard metrics are on the internal page.

operations page: https://confluence.lumicsys.internal/projects/display/projects/display